Thank for giving me some pointers. The card still did not work after 
installing the firmware RPM however after doing some more searching I found 
a page that suggested I change some serrtings in the BIOS. After changing 
the BIOS setting for the wireless card from "Application / Fn-F2" to just 
"Application" every thing fell into place. Thank you for all your help with 
this.

> On Mon, 2005-04-25 at 10:18 -0600, Jamie Bohr wrote:
> > Has any one had luck installing Fedora (3 or 4) on a Dell M70 laptop?
> > I just got one and wiped out Windows first thing. I was quite
> > disappointed to learn sound and wireless were not supported in FC4.
> > The audio is AC97 and the wireless is a Intel PRO/Wireless 2915 a/b/g.
> > I have searched the Internet and found where other users were
> 
> > I am still searching the Internet to get the sound working. The
> > wireless is very weird though. The system does not see the built in
> > wireless card at all. When I insert my old Xircom wireless card the
> > builtin Intel (Pro/Wireless 2915) shows up - what's up with that? My
> > Xircom is not even listed. I down loaded the drivers from Intel and
> > installed as indicated, still not luck.
> 
> This wireless card should be supported, its driven by the "ipw2200"
> driver. You need firmware however, which is not able to be distributed
> with Fedora Core. See:
> 
> http://atrpms.net/dist/common/ipw2200-firmware/
> Install the top RPM, the 2.2-5 one.
> 
> http://ipw2200.sourceforge.net/firmware.php?fid=4
> OR, download the file here and place it in /lib/firmware
